Poynt is Not Going Bankrupt
Recently, we heard Poynt had filed for protection from creditors under the Bankruptcy and Insolvency Act. Many thought that the company was on the verge of actual bankruptcy.

However, it turns out that the location based search app maker is not in trouble and things are just fine with the Canadian company. Poynt CEO Andrew Osis says the company is “continuing to operate, grow and develop and nothing really has changed” and claims that the company is adding 20,000 new users each day.
As for the BlackBerry 10 apps, the company says that it is still working to bring a custom Poynt experience to BlackBerry 10 devices.
All is well as far as the customers are concerned. Poynt will continue to be available in nine countries for Android, iOS, BlackBerry smartphones, PlayBook, Windows Phone and Nokia devices.
